Abstract

Coffee is a vital export commodity for Ethiopia, contributing significantly to the country’s GDP and rural livelihoods. In the Kaffa Zone, particularly in Gimbo District, coffee production serves as the primary source of income for smallholder farmers. Despite its economic importance, the coffee market in the study area faces several constraints, including low production capacity and inadequate market infrastructure. This study aimed to identify key actors in the coffee market chain and to analyze the market structure, conduct, and performance using the Structure–Conduct–Performance (SCP) framework. Primary data were collected from 200 coffee producers, 22 traders, and 22 consumers through a multi-stage sampling technique using structured questionnaires. Both descriptive statistical methods and econometric analyses were employed to examine market dynamics. The results indicate that coffee market supply is positively influenced by quantity produced, access to market information, availability of credit, educational level, and gender of the household head, while distance to the nearest market has a negative and significant effect Consumer outlet preference analysis revealed that 78.5% preferred retailers and 73.5% preferred private traders. Market concentration analysis (CR4 = 36%) indicated a weak oligopolistic market structure. The conduct analysis revealed that producers have limited bargaining power in price determination, indicating an imbalance in market influence. Performance analysis further showed that marketing margins vary across channels, with the highest margin observed in channel II (17.67%) and the lowest in channel III (10.69%). However, producers obtained the largest share of the consumer price in channel III (89.31%), indicating relatively better performance in this channel. Overall, the coffee market in Gimbo District is characterized by weak oligopolistic structure, limited producer influence, and varying efficiency across market channels. The findings highlight the need for improving market infrastructure, strengthening institutional support, and enhancing farmers’ access to information and financial services to promote a more efficient and equitable coffee marketing system.
